Surgeons at Apollo Speciality Hospitals in Madurai performed a complex robotic spleen-preserving distal pancreatectomy on a 35-year-old patient. The procedure successfully removed a tumor while maintaining the patient's immune function by preserving the spleen.

Apollo Speciality Hospitals, Madurai, has successfully performed an advanced robotic spleen-preserving distal pancreatectomy on a 35-year-old woman, marking a significance in complex robotic gastrointestinal surgery.
